During his major league career, Hank Aaron hit 104 more home runs than another famous baseball player hit during his career. Together they hit 1406 home runs. How many home runs did the other famous player hit?

Answer:

The other famous player hit 651 home runs

Explanation:

Let the home runs hit by the other famous player be y

Therefore, home runs hit by Hank Aaron = y + 104

Total home runs hit by the two players = 1406

y + y + 104 = 1406

2y + 104 = 1406

2y = 1406 - 104

2y = 1302

y = 1302/2 = 651 home runs
